Dear Colleague, If you want to find out about the way that 3D scaffolds, nutrient flow and co-culture are revolutionising in-vitro cell culture then register now for the conference 'Advances in In Vitro Cell and Tissue Culture' to be held in Liverpool, UK on 21-22 May 2013. The conference will bring together academic and industry specialists from around the world, to discuss innovative in-vitro models. The latest applications and methods for studies of disease, stem cell differentiation, biomaterials for 3D scaffolds, toxicological testing and regenerative medicine will all be covered. The new methods will be of great impact for the pharmaceutical, chemical and cosmetics industry in developing and testing new compounds and complying with new safety directives. An opening address entitled "Are our cell cultures good enough for regulatory decision taking?" will be given by Professor Thomas Hartung of John Hopkins University, USA . Other industrial and academic research leaders are presenting keynote papers. Delegates of the conference also get free access to a demonstration workshop entitled 'How 3D Flow and Co-culture are changing the way we do cell culture' to be held on Monday 20 May 2013 at 3pm including a practical demonstration and hands on session with Kirkstall technology.
